Based in Nashua, New Hampshire, Navigo Sports Tours operates in a very specific segment of the tourism industry. This is not a general-purpose agency for booking a simple flight and hotel; instead, it has carved out a distinct identity by creating comprehensive, experience-focused itineraries centered around athletic events and activities. With a stated mission to remove the stress from travel planning, the company focuses on delivering curated journeys for sports teams, enthusiasts, and their families, blending competition and spectating with cultural immersion. This highly specialized approach is the defining characteristic of the business, shaping both its greatest strengths and its inherent limitations.

Core Offerings and Strengths

The primary value proposition of Navigo Sports Tours is its expertise in managing complex logistics for groups. This is particularly evident in its handling of team travel packages. Organizing travel for a college softball team of over 40 people to Panama, for instance, involves more than just booking flights. It requires coordinating accommodations, ground transportation, meal plans, competitive game schedules against local teams, and cultural excursions. Feedback from participants on this trip consistently highlights the seamless organization and attention to detail, praising the agency for making a complex undertaking feel effortless for the coaches and families involved. This logistical proficiency is a significant asset for any organization, such as a school or club, that needs to arrange international sports travel without possessing the internal resources or local connections to do so effectively.

Another key strength is the design of their itineraries. The company successfully balances scheduled sports activities with tourism and leisure. A pickleball tour to Costa Rica, for example, combined daily play with activities like visiting a volcano, touring a coffee farm, zip-lining, and taking a local cooking class. This structure is appealing because it caters not only to the dedicated athlete but also to accompanying partners, family members, or friends who may have a more casual interest in the sport. Similarly, a trip to the Women's World Cup in Australia and New Zealand included tickets to three matches while also incorporating sightseeing, adventure activities, and designated free time for personal pursuits. This demonstrates an understanding that a successful trip is about the complete experience, not just the sporting event itself.

Potential Drawbacks and Considerations

While the company excels in its niche, potential customers should be aware of certain aspects that might be considered drawbacks depending on their needs.

A Niche, Not a Generalist

The most significant consideration is the company's specialization. Navigo Sports Tours is a sports travel agency, and its services are tailored accordingly. It is not the ideal choice for travelers seeking a conventional vacation, a romantic getaway, or a budget backpacking trip. Their expertise lies in a specific area, and clients looking for services outside of custom sports tours would be better served by a different type of agency. This isn't a flaw in their business model, but rather a point of clarity for potential customers.

Cost and Value

A fully curated, guided, and all-inclusive tour is almost always more expensive than arranging travel independently. The price of a Navigo package reflects the comprehensive service provided: logistics management, expert tour directors, pre-vetted accommodations, and exclusive activities. While this represents significant value for those who prioritize convenience, security, and a hassle-free experience, it may not be suitable for budget-conscious travelers who prefer to manage their own arrangements to save money. The cost is an investment in a seamless experience, which is a trade-off every traveler must consider.

Structured vs. Spontaneous Travel

Although itineraries often include free time, the nature of a group tour is inherently structured. Activities, transportation, and meals are largely pre-planned to ensure the trip runs smoothly for everyone. This can be a significant advantage for team travel, where organization is paramount. However, it might be a limiting factor for individuals who prefer a more spontaneous and flexible travel style. The experience is designed for those who appreciate a well-organized plan rather than the unpredictability of independent discovery.
